Ground Floor
Boot Room (1.73m x 1.04m (5'8 x 3'5))
UPVC double glazed window, composite front door to front garden, spotlights and door leading to kitchen diner.
Kitchen Diner (5.26m x 4.37m (17'3 x 14'4))
UPVC double glazed window, central heating radiator, a range of panelled wall and base units, hardwood surfaces, ceramic one and a half sink with mixer tap and drainer, space for five ring range cooker, extractor unit, tiled splashbacks, integrated fridge freezer, plumbing for dishwasher and washing machine, doors to hallway, storage and garage, tiled flooring.
Garage (5.51m x 3.63m (18'1 x 11'11))
Garage with power, electric garage door, water heater.
Reception Room (5.28m x 4.11m (17'4 x 13'6))
Three UPVC double glazed windows, two central heating radiators, spotlights, gas fire with slate hearth and brick mantle
First Floor
Bedroom One (4.98m x 4.14m (16'4 x 13'7))
UPVC double glazed window, Velux window, central heating radiator, loft access, fitted wardrobe, open access to lead to office and en suite.
En Suite (3.58m x 2.57m (11'9 x 8'5))
Velux window, chrome heated towel rail. High level WC with traditional flush, pedestal basin with traditional taps, walk in shower with direct feed shower with rainfall head and additional rinse head, tiled elevations, extractor fan, spotlights and tiled flooring.
Office (3.35m x 2.57m (11 x 8'5))
Velux window, central heating radiator.
Bedroom Two (4.17m x 3.96m (13'8 x 13))
UPVC double glazed window, central heating radiator, spotlights, loft access, door to storage and door to en suite.
En Suite (2.24m x 1.85m (7'4 x 6'1))
UPVC double glazed window, towel rail, three piece suite comprising of a high level WC with traditional flush, pedestal basin with traditional taps, panelled bath with mixer tap and tap feed shower with rinse head, tiled elevations, spotlights, extractor fan, tiled flooring.
External
Front
Enclosed gated area, stone flagging and bedding areas.
